A crisis situation, for example someone struggling with the tragic effects of a mental health issue like alcoholism or drug addiction, calls for an intervention directed by professionals who can make sure they accept the help they so desperately need before it's too late. A Crisis Intervention Team in Newark is a form of community monitoring which calls upon and utilizes healthcare, law enforcement and other relevant agencies as well as family members to assist those in crisis. This starts with the training of healthcare providers, law enforcement officers, and other relevant team members in the community so they learn how to respond and effectively work together during such a crisis. There are training programs offered to educate law enforcement officers and 911 emergency dispatchers for example, which involves 40 hours of training in supporting the mental health professionals they will be working with during the crisis intervention, refining verbal de-escalation techniques so that they can address and resolve the crisis without it turning into a possibly violent or antagonistic incident, etc.

In many instances, Crisis Intervention Teams also help by way of jail diversion. Meaning, being able to appropriately respond to the incident as a health crisis and not a crime keeps people having a mental health crisis out of jail and instead where they should be, in treatment and getting help. This also keeps people with mental health problems out of prison where they do not have access to adequate mental health therapy and resources to effectively address their disorder, such as a substance abuse disorder. Instead of jail, individuals in crisis can receive behavioral therapies, counseling, medication and other mental health services to help them recover. This not only benefits the individual in crisis, but also all of society because it costs more to keep someone with a mental health disorder in prison than it does to treat them in a mental health program.
